Interesting discoveries: 

1. In Germany and Austria, when you go to ride the subway trains, you buy your ticket or pass at the machine, and then get on the train.  You don't show it to anyone or swipe it anywhere to prove you have it.  They just trust you.  Um, yeah, I don't think that would work in New York.

2. Almost no one jaywalks.  They all stand at the corner, waiting for the crosswalk sign to change.  Even if there is no traffic around for miles and miles. 

3. Austria is NOT a vegetarian-friendly country.  Thank God they seem to be having a love affair with caprese -- I cannot tell you how much tomato and mozzarella I ate there.  And in everything else I found there, they cooked the vegetables until they were barely-recognizable mush.
